The itch in or around the anus is often intense and can be embarrassing and uncomfortable. Anal itching, also called pruritus ani (proo-rie-tus a-nie), has several possible causes. They include infections, hemorrhoids and ongoing diarrhea. Skin inflammation, also called dermatitis, is another cause.

The rectum is found to be a part of the digestive system that starts at the lower portion of the large intestine and it ends at the anus. The pain in the rectal area could occur because of any kind of injury, infection, or injury that has occurred to the rectum or the anus. Pinworms can cause itching and irritation in your perianal area. They're more active at night, which is why your anus may be itchier at night than other times during the day.
